This year I read a tip regarding how to keep lavender alive in zone 8B and quite honestly it’s brilliant and so far is working beautifully. When I dug the hole to plant the lavender starts I put an inch of sand in the bottom of the hole. Lavender thrives in full sun & doesn’t like wet roots. It needs well draining soil. I planted them as companion plants to my English roses, which require thorough watering daily. This is the simple solution!!!!
